Duties If selected for this position, you will serve as a Administrative Service Specialist for the United States Attorney's Office for the Western District of Wisconsin. Typical work duties include the following: Manages the certification of obligations for the district. Ensures that all obligations, expenditures, unobligated orders and available balances are properly maintained, supported and documented. Responsible for administering a variety of contracting and procurement activities. Analyzes and evaluates current office systems and develops new or alternative procedures to improve the effectiveness of work methods and procedures, utilization of space and manpower, use of equipment, organizational structure, distribution of work assignments, delegation of authority, management controls, workflow, and systems development for the all staff. Coordinates a variety of facility maintenance and/or repair activities for workspaces. Manages the districts property program in accordance with appliable governing policies.
